Hi Rob

You have three choices

1) replace system with another mitsi system which is around 600-700
2)Go to a propper exhaust place and get them to make you one up - 300-500
3) Camskill sell a self fit system for around 350 ( stuarturbo got one so search his posts for info )

Hope this helps

Got mine done by Longlife in Basingstoke. £349 for 2 1/2" bore cat back system (standard is 2 1/4" bore I believe) with life time guarantee. And you get to choose how loud you want it and the tailpipe. Mine is 4 1/2" slash cut. Search for Longlife on here and you should be able to find the photos.

Buy a de-cat off e-bay, £65. Buy a universal stainless b/box, £60. Get someone with a bit of talent (and a welder!!) to fit b/box and whack the de-cat in, put a performance filter element in the standard airbox, £75 (ish) et voila my son 15 or so bhp!
